According to MSCI, "Fund Alcohol Involvement" is the percentage of portfolio's market value exposed to companies flagged for involvement in alcohol according to our Highly Restrictive screen definition. This includes all alcohol producers as well as alcohol distributors, suppliers, and retailers if the combined revenue is => 5%. The full weight ...Listed Funds Trust is planning to create the B.A.D. These companies come from a broad range of categories, including: social media and entertainment, food ... Alcohol Stock #4: Anheuser-Busch InBev (BUD) 5-year expected annual returns: 4.9%. AB-InBev is the largest beer company in the world. In its current form, it is the result of the 2008 merger between InBev and Anheuser-Busch. Today, it sells more than 500 beer brands, in more than 150 countries around the world.Top Liquor Stocks in India: India doesn’t rank too high on the list of countries with the highest per capita alcohol consumption. Alcohol stocks are stocks of alcoholic beverage companies that make and distribute beer, wine, and liquor. They fall into a category called “sin stocks” (similar to a vice fund), which also includes marijuana stocks and stocks of tobacco, gambling, and weapons manufacturers.
